Numbers 22:34

And Balaam said to the agent of LORD, I have sinned, for I knew not that thou stood in the way against me. Now therefore, if it displease thee, I will get back again.

Job 34:31-32

For has any said to God, I have borne [chastisement], I will not offend [any more].

1 Samuel 15:24

And Saul said to Samuel, I have sinned, for I have transgressed the commandment of LORD, and thy words, because I feared the people, and obeyed their voice.

2 Samuel 12:13

And David said to Nathan, I have sinned against LORD. And Nathan said to David, LORD also has put away thy sin; thou shall not die.

1 Samuel 15:30

Then he said, I have sinned. Yet honor me now, I pray thee, before the elders of my people, and before Israel, and turn again with me, that I may worship LORD thy God.

1 Samuel 26:21

Then Saul said, I have sinned. Return, my son David, for I will no more do thee harm because my life was precious in thine eyes this day. Behold, I have played the fool, and have erred exceedingly.

Exodus 9:27

And Pharaoh sent, and called for Moses and Aaron, and said to them, I have sinned this time. LORD is righteous, and I and my people are wicked.

Exodus 10:16-17

Then Pharaoh called for Moses and Aaron in haste, and he said, I have sinned against LORD your God, and against you.

Numbers 11:1

And the people were as murmurers, [speaking] evil in the ears of LORD. And when LORD heard it, his anger was kindled, and the fire of LORD burnt among them, and devoured in the outermost part of the camp.

Numbers 14:40

And they rose up early in the morning, and got up to the top of the mountain, saying, Lo, we are here, and will go up to the place which LORD has promised, for we have sinned.

Numbers 22:12

And God said to Balaam, Thou shall not go with them. Thou shall not curse the people, for they are blessed.

1 Samuel 24:17

And he said to David, Thou are more righteous than I, for thou have rendered to me good, whereas I have rendered to thee evil.

1 Chronicles 21:7

And God was displeased with this thing, therefore he smote Israel.

Psalm 78:34

When he killed them, then they inquired after him, and they returned and sought God earnestly.

Proverbs 24:18

lest LORD see it, and it displease him, and he turn away his wrath from him.

Matthew 27:4-5

saying, I sinned, having betrayed innocent blood. But they said, What is it to us? See thou to it.
